site stats

Removal of useless symbols in cfg examples

WebIdentify non-generating symbols in the given CFG and eliminate those productions which contains non-generating symbols. Identify non-reachable symbols and eliminate those productions which contain the non-reachable symbols; Example: Remove the useless … WebRemoval of Useless Symbols. A symbol can be useless if it does not appear on the right-hand side of the production rule and does not take part in the derivation of any string. That symbol is known as a useless symbol. …

Eliminating Useless Productions easy understanding 66 - Learning …

WebIn this tutorial we will learn to remove the null productions from the grammar. We cannot remove all ϵ-productions from a grammar if the language contains ϵ as a word, but if it … WebJun 21, 2024 · Simplification of CFG: reducing the grammar by eliminating useless symbols, null productions and unit productions.See Complete Playlists:Design and analysis ... bowl and basket frozen meals https://justjewelleryuk.com

Cleaning Up Grammars

WebJul 13, 2011 · There should be a ld only option. If this thread is to be believed, you need to supply the -ffunction-sections and -fdata-sections to gcc, which will put each function and … WebDec 22, 2024 · Discuss. The definition of context free grammars (CFGs) allows us to develop a wide variety of grammars. Most of the time, some of the productions of CFGs are not … WebUseless symbol is the one which does not derive any string. Q does not derive any string. So, production S → PQ does not have any meaning. Since S → PQ is removed, P → p is not … gulf watch alaska nearshore

Elimination of Unit production from context free grammar

Category:Answered: What is useless symbol in a CFG? If you… bartleby

Tags:Removal of useless symbols in cfg examples

Removal of useless symbols in cfg examples

How to remove null production from context free grammar?

WebJan 11, 2024 · it should remain there as it is because procedure to simplify CFG says. 1. remove null prodn. 2. remove unit prodn. 3. remove useless prodn (symbols) and C->a …

Removal of useless symbols in cfg examples

Did you know?

WebEliminating Useless Symbols A symbol is useful if it appears in some derivation of some terminal string from the start symbol. Otherwise, it is useless. Eliminate all useless … WebChomsky Normal Form u A CFG is said to be in Chomsky Normal Form if every production is of one of these two forms: 1. A -> BC (right side is two variables). 2. A -> a (right side is a …

WebThe term "simplification of CFGs" refers to the removal of certain productions and symbols. Context-Free Grammar can be made simpler by removing all the extraneous symbols … WebThis video explain about the concept of how to eliminate useless symbols or productions which results in reduced grammar with the help of an example.

WebDec 30, 2024 · Each non-terminal or terminal in simplified CFG must appear in the formation of some sentence from the language. Simplified CFG must not consist of the production … WebWhat is useless symbol in a CFG? If you eliminate the useless symbols and productions from the given CFG, what will be the effect on the language by the resultant grammar. …

WebSimplification of CFG. It is possible in a CFG that the derivation of strings does not require the use of all the production rules and symbols. Additionally, there might be some unit …

WebRemoving useless symbols Theorem 19.1 Let G = (N;T;P;S) be a CFG such that L(G) 6= ;. Let G 1 = (V 1;T 1;P 1;S) be the grammar we obtain by the following steps: 1. eliminate … gulf watch condo anna maria islandWebExample: Useless symbols S AB a A b 1. A, S are generating 2. B is not generating (and therefore B is useless) 3. ==> Eliminating B… (i.e., remove all productions that involve B) 1. … gulf watch anna maria islandWeb‘The given CFG shouldbe converted nthe above format then wea ay thatthe grammer iin NF. Before converting the grammar into CNF it should be in reduced form. That means … bowl and basket corned beef dinnerWebNote that the language accepted by a context-free grammar is non-empty if and only if the start symbol is generating. Here is an algorithm to find the generating variables in a CFG: … gulf watch condominiums bradenton beachWebThat symbol is known as a useless symbol. Similarly, a variable can be useless if it does not take part in the derivation of any string. That variable is known as a useless variable. For … gulf war years of conflictWebElimination of Useless production/symbols from context free grammar. We will entitle any variable useful only when it is deriving any terminal. And also if a symbol is deriving a … gulf watch condos bradentonWebDec 30, 2024 · Eliminasi useless symbol di CFG. Ketika kita ingin mengubah bentuk CFG yang dimiliki ke dalam bentuk CNF (Chomsky Normal Form) ataupun GNF (Greibach … bowl and barrel city center houston